SHL (Scandinavian Health Ltd) is currently the world's largest privately-owned designer, developer and manufacturer of advanced drug delivery systems. The organization was established in 1989 by Swedish entrepreneurs Roger Samuelsson and Martin Jelf with the goal of combining world-class manufacturing in Asia with the strengths of Western Management practices. SHL manufactures devices including pen injectors, auto injectors and inhaler systems. We also manufacture a range of other products including pressure mattress systems, patient lifting slings, medical soft goods, beds, neurosurgical devices, catheters and industrial equipment.
